在现代 Web 应用中,高效的数据检索变得至关重要。SQL 一行显示查询允许开发人员从数据库中检索整个行记录,提供更优的性能和更便捷的数据处理。
优化技巧
优化 SQL 一行显示查询的技巧包括:
**使用索引:**创建适当的索引可以显着提高查询性能。
**限制列数:**仅返回所需的列,从而减少数据传输和处理时间。
**使用批处理:**使用批处理语句减少数据库往返次数,提高效率。
**缓存查询结果:**将重复的查询结果缓存在内存中,以加速后续请求。
**使用适当的数据类型:**选择与数据值匹配的数据类型,以减少数据转换和存储空间。
性能优势
SQL 一行显示查询具有以下性能优势:
**降低网络流量:**仅检索所需数据,减少网络带宽消耗。
**提高 CPU 效率:**减少数据解析和处理的 CPU 开销。
**简化代码:**一行显示查询消除了循环和条件语句,使代码更简洁高效。
**增强可扩展性:**随着数据集增大,优化的一行显示查询可以保持良好的性能。
最佳实践
为了充分利用 SQL 一行显示优化,请遵循以下最佳实践:
**仔细考虑数据需求:**仅检索真正需要的列数据。
**定期审查查询:**监测查询性能并根据需要进行优化。
**使用 ORM 框架:**使用对象关系映射 (ORM) 框架简化查询语句并提高安全性。
**利用数据库功能:**探索使用数据库提供的特定优化功能,如表分区和存储过程。
**持续学习:**了解 SQL 一行显示技术的最新发展和最佳实践。
通过采用最佳实践,开发人员可以优化 SQL 一行显示查询以实现卓越的性能,简化数据处理并增强 Web 应用的整体效率。